Output 3f9de69625e35996c105f674cdb45288d1e247ca4e4d66d7f06ee4b7b7459024:1

value
324642246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6d5c066b5c231a2cc050c33ff0cb7ee6e40d858 OP_EQUAL
address
3NjZQPE4YF7ZHBmj8n6PqrSCiCiEP3XR9i
transaction
3f9de69625e35996c105f674cdb45288d1e247ca4e4d66d7f06ee4b7b7459024
spent
true